项目摘要
This project was done under the following subjects.1) Suppressing substances against amyloid-β cytotoxicitySince the mushroom Hericium erinaceum exhibited suppressing activity against Amyloid-β cytotoxicity, we tried to isolate the active principles from the mushroom. As a result, a kind of phosphatidyl ethanolamine was obtained. The structure was determined by spectroscopic methods such as NMR, MS, IR and so on.2) Liver injury preventing substanceBy the screening for liver injury preventing activity of mushrooms, we found that Lentinus edodes, Flammulina velutipes, and Grifola frondosa had potent activities. The isolation of active principles from the mushrooms are now in progress.3) Anti-oxidant, anti-allergy, anti-tumor substancesThe cultured mycelia of Phellinus linteus showed anti-oxidant, anti-allergy, and anti-tumor activities. Isolation of the active principles from the mushrooms are now in progress.4) Matrix metallo-proteinase inhibitorA matrix metallo-proteinase inhibitor was purified from the mushroom Piputoporus betulinus5) Nerve growth factor inducerNerve growth factor inducers were obtained from the mycelia of Hericium erinaceum. The compounds were named as erinacines H and I.
